Key statistics

Leonardo DRS, Inc. (DRS) statistics: revenue, profit & scale

The headline figures, each with its date. Every row carries its own link — cite it straight from here.

  • Leonardo DRS, Inc. has a market value of $10.9B and an enterprise value of $10.9B.

  • Revenue in the twelve months to 30 June 2026: $3.8B. The latest quarter grew 10.1% year on year.

  • Net income over the same four quarters: $322.0M, a 8.5% net margin.

  • Diluted earnings per share, trailing twelve months: $1.19.

  • Free cash flow in the twelve months to 30 June 2026: $363.0M, after $138.0M of capital spending.

  • Leonardo DRS, Inc. spent $37.0M on share buybacks and $96.0M on dividends in the twelve months to 30 June 2026.

  • Shares outstanding: 266.8M.

  • Trailing P/E: 33.1×; forward P/E: 26.8× — the forward figure prices analyst consensus estimates, not reported earnings.

  • Forward dividend yield: 0.46%, paying out 30% of earnings.

  • Leonardo DRS, Inc. employs 7,300 people $518K of revenue per employee.

Space42 and Leonardo DRS Sign MoU to Advance Next-Generation National Security Mission Systems

GlobeNewsWire · 12 Aug 2026positive

Space42, a UAE-based AI-powered SpaceTech company, signed a Memorandum of Understanding with Leonardo DRS. The agreement establishes a framework to integrate Leonardo DRS mission systems with Space42's secure satellite connectivity to bolster sovereign national security across the United Arab Emirates.

Why it matters — The MoU positions Leonardo DRS as a partner in UAE national-security satellite integration, potentially broadening its mission-systems market reach in the region.

Leonardo DRS Demonstrates Defeat of Group 1-2 Unmanned Aerial System Threats for Fielded SGT STOUT M-SHORAD

GlobeNewsWire · 11 Aug 2026positive

Leonardo DRS announced that its SGT STOUT M-SHORAD Mission Equipment Package successfully defeated Group 1-2 small unmanned aircraft system threats during a U.S. Government test event. The company cited the system's modular, open-architecture design as enabling rapid adaptation to evolving air threats.

What is the DRS stock forecast for 2030?

No analyst covering Leonardo DRS, Inc. publishes a 2030 price target — Wall Street targets run 12 to 18 months out. Sites quoting a 2030 price for DRS are extrapolating price history, which says nothing about the business. The furthest attributed numbers are the current analyst targets: $47 to $59 over the next 12 months.

Company

About Leonardo DRS, Inc.

Leonardo DRS, Inc. is a leading U.S.-based defense contractor and technology innovator specializing in integrated products, services, and support for military forces, intelligence agencies, and defense contractors worldwide. The company delivers advanced solutions across key domains, including naval and maritime systems, ground combat mission command and network computing, global satellite communications and network infrastructure, avionics systems, intelligence and security solutions, power systems, and electro-optical/infrared systems. It serves both defense and commercial markets with high-performance technologies such as advanced sensing, network computing, electric power and propulsion, and force protection capabilities. As a prime contractor, Leonardo DRS, Inc. provides platform-agnostic systems, subsystems, and components fielded on military platforms globally, supporting missions in every domain from sea to air and space. Founded in 1969 and headquartered in Arlington, Virginia, it plays a vital role in enhancing national security and allied defense capabilities through innovative, agile engineering.
